baby-crib-grey-1658.jpgA newborn bedside cot is a tiny sleeper that allows new babies to sleep in the same space as their parents without the dangers of co-sleeping (which the AAP cautions against due SIDS and suffocation). It helps you care for your infant and feed them throughout the night.

This sleeper has an extremely firm mattress that can support babies backs, which reduces the chance of SIDS. It can be rotated over your adult bed so that you can carry your baby to the top to cuddle them at sunrise or during nighttime nursing.

Safety

It is important to think about the safety of the crib for your newborn. The Lullaby Trust, as well as the NHS advise that babies not sleep in the parents bed due to the risk of suffocation or sudden infant death syndrome. Bassinets for bedside use allow parents to keep their baby close to help with nighttime feedings and monitoring without needing to leave their bed.

This close proximity also helps breastfeeding mothers by allowing them to attend to the needs of their infant without waking up completely and can help keep the supply of milk steady and help the breastfeeding experience. Some bedside cots have adjustable height features that will help ensure that the bassinet is an ideal height for mother and baby for easy access for middle-of-the-night feedings or care.

Many bassinets are equipped with mattresses that are firm. This is designed to decrease suffocation risk and meets industry standards. It is essential to provide support for the bones of a newborn because they are still squishy and aren't fully formed. The mattress should be covered with a fitted sheet in order to reduce the risk that dust mites or other allergens, can suffocate a child. It should be kept clean and free of irritants.

Some cribs on the bed can be tilted. This is beneficial for babies suffering from reflux or digestive issues. However, it should be done with care and with caution. It is also important to avoid putting pillows, duvets or crib bumpers to the bassinet, as these can pose an obstructing risk to your baby and should only be used when the cot is set on a flat surface.

You should also think about a bassinet that has a secure attachment system. This can be attached to your bed without the need for tools. This is especially useful for parents who struggle to lift their baby into and out of the crib or who are worried about accidentally rolling over during sleep. If your bassinet is equipped with an attachment system that is secure, it's recommended to regularly make sure it's secure and that there aren't gaps or loose components that could pose a hazard.

Comfort

If you're a parent-to-be, the comfort of your baby is surely one of your top priorities. There's a new solution to sleep that allows you to keep your baby close at night without the risk of sharing the bed. The newborn bedside crib is a cot that resembles a bassinet that attaches to the side of the bed. It lets you safely lift your baby out towards you for feedings and calming. It's an excellent option for mothers who are recovering from a C section as it eliminates the need to get up or to bend over.

A modern cot for infants should have a firm, flat mattress to help ensure a safe sleep and decrease the risk of Sudden Infant Death Syndrome (SIDS). The bedding should be kept as simple as possible, with only the sheets for the cot and a blanket tucked tightly at the bottom. Avoid bumpers, toys and pillows that can fall on your baby, posing the risk of suffocation. If your baby is used to being swaddled for a few weeks then you can use an swaddle or baby sleep bag. However, this should be removed after they are strong enough to take them off.

Some cribs for bedside use an adjustable or drop-down side that allows for the baby to be easily accessible to feed and comfort them in the middle of the night. This is a wonderful feature for parents who want to maintain an intimate relationship with their child, but still adhere to NHS safe sleep guidelines. However, if you're planning to co-sleep in the same bed as your baby, it's important to understand that this practice has been associated with an increased risk of SIDS, particularly if a parent unintentionally is able to roll onto their infant while they sleep.
